Smitilbine

Smitilbine

Smitilbine, whose term in the official IUPAC nomenclature is: (2R, 3S) -2- (3,5-dihydroxyphenyl) -5,7-dihydroxy-3 – [(2S, 3R, 4R, 6S) -3,4 , 5-trihydroxy-6-methyloxan-2-yl] oxy-2,3-dihydrocromen-4-one is a naturally occurring flavanol.
Smitilbine has a brute or molecular formula: C21H22O11 and is a rhamnoside that can be isolated in some plants such as Smilax glabra and Plantago depressa.
Smitilbine is a substance that could be used to prevent immunological damage to hepatocytes but further insights and research are needed to establish concrete applications.
